Clementine has a busy Crown Court practice defending people accused of dishonesty offences, weapons, serious violence, drugs, and domestic abuse.

Clementine acts as lead junior or junior alone.

As junior alone, Clementine frequently defends in drugs cases representing young people and vulnerable adults who have been victims of modern slavery. Clementine joined 25 Bedford Row from Release where she ran legal-outreach projects at drug and alcohol clinics so she has particular expertise assisting those with substance use disorders. Clementine also appears in the Youth Court for unusually grave or difficult cases requiring certificate for counsel.

As led junior, Clementine has recently acted in complex frauds as well as firearms cases.

Clementine is part of the Chambers’ inquests and inquiries group.

Career

Called 2021.

She is on the Attorney General’s ‘junior juniors’ Panel of Counsel.

Clementine has experience as a caseworker in the public law department of a legal aid firm where she acted on behalf of prisoners in human rights challenges against decisions made by the Secretary of State for Justice.
